Transaction Routing - Minimal
Each IN-tact 1101 should be provisioned with a standard set of routing rules. 
The rules determine how transactions will be routed between the terminal and host:
The default NII value is needed to supply a single destination to where all transactions that 
cannot be matched to an NII defined in the Host Processor settings should be routed. This 
must match one of the configured Host NII values. 
The “route to embedded NII” selection provides to the ability to match the NII received from 
the terminal to the host destination selected to receive that transaction
The Routing Mode for Unknown NIIs allows a choice as to where to route those transactions 
that cannot be routed due to no NII match. They can be routed to the default NII or simply 
discarded.
The Send Initialization Requests To selection allows all initialization to be sent to 
Term-Master or to a host processor
The Recognize Code 92 and Code 94 As settings should be left at default.
